THE PRIMARY EXEMPT PURPOSE OF FRIENDS OF THE INTERNATIONAL CULINARY CENTER IS TO RAISE MONEY TO PROVIDE SCHOLARSHIPS FOR INDIVIDUALS WHO WILL ATTEND CULINARY SCHOOL.
FRIENDS OF THE INTERNATIONAL CULINARY CENTER is a Small Public Charity headquartered in NEW YORK, NY. Financial data from the 2021 filing: $12K expenses. 1 publicly reported grants to this organization, totaling roughly $10K, appear in IRS filings.

| Year | Revenue | Expenses | Assets |
|---|---|---|---|
| 2021 | — | $12K | — |
| 2020 | — | $60K | $12K |
| 2019 | $5K | $19K | $72K |
| 2018 | $6K | $18K | $86K |
| 2017 | $19K | $28K | $98K |
Between 2017 and 2019, reported annual revenue declined from $19K to $5K (-74%).
